Mary E. Lascuola, 90, of Cabot, formerly of Butler, passed away Monday, Oct. 6, 2025, at Butler Memorial Hospital.

Born in Bradys Bend on April 10, 1935, she was a daughter of the late Giuseppe Sita and Annie Infantino Sita.

Mary worked as a registered nurse at the Butler VA Medical Center.

She was a member of All Saints Parish, St. Michael the Archangel Roman Catholic Church, Butler, where she was active in the 55 & Alive and the Rosary Makers. She also belonged to the Meridian Woman’s Club and the Red Hat Society.

She is survived by her four loving children, John Paul Lascuola, of Butler, Mary Ann Lascuola, of Butler, Gina Ceschini and her husband, David, of Lower Burrell, Pa., and David John Lascuola, of Butler; and a number of nieces and nephews.

Mary was the sole survivor of her immediate family. In addition to her parents, she was preceded in death by her beloved husband, John Anthony Lascuola, who passed away Jan. 26, 1994; five brothers; and two sisters.

LASCUOLA — Friends of Mary E. Lascuola, who died Monday, Oct. 6, 2025, will be received from 4 to 7 p.m. Thursday, Oct. 9, at MARTIN FUNERAL HOME SOUTH SIDE, 429 Center Ave., Butler.

The Pennsylvania Nurses Honor Guard, Butler Chapter, will conduct a service at 3:45 p.m. Thursday at the funeral home.

A Mass of Christian burial will be celebrated at 10 a.m. Friday, Oct. 10, at All Saints Parish, St. Michael the Archangel Roman Catholic Church, 432 Center Ave., Butler, with the Rev. Kevin C. Fazio officiating.

Burial will take place in St. Michael’s Cemetery.
